The Great Mullein Flowering and Antlers

Quinn Jacobson July 19, 2023

“The Great Mullein in Flower,” 10"x10" (25,4 x 25,4cm) RA-4 Reversal Direct Color Print, July 18, 2023

Native Americans used mullein flowers and leaves for a variety of issues, including: cough, congestion, bronchitis, asthma, constipation, pain, inflammation and migraines. They used antlers to create handles for knives and hide scrapers, spear points, bracelets, combs, hairpins, buttons, and figurines.
